HIP 93934
HIP 93934 is a B-type (Blue-White) star located in the constellation Sagittarius.
At a distance of roughly 2,132 light-years, HIP 93934 is a distant star lying deep within the Milky Way galaxy.
HIP 93934 is classified as a spectral class B star (B-type (Blue-White)) on the Harvard spectral classification system.
HIP 93934 has an apparent magnitude of +9.34, placing it beyond naked-eye visibility. A good pair of binoculars or a small telescope is required to observe this star. Observers will note its blue hue, which corresponds to a B-V color index of -0.039.
